Save baby Daniel..
Dear Brothers and Sisters in Christ,
My name is Oliver Ignacio Samson. I am a father of two, named Gwyneth Ann and George Daniel. We are residing living at Blk 8 Lot 43,Barangay San Rafael 1, San Jose del Monte City, Bulacan,Philippines.
wrote to you this letter to ask for financial help for our baby George Daniel. My son Daniel was born with a life threatening disease called “Biliary Atresia”. It is a congenital condition characterize by the absence or closure of the bile ducts that drain bile from the liver. Biliary Atresia is a progressive inflammatory process that begins very soon after birth. In Daniel’s case, he was diagnosed with Biliary Atresia when he was already 2 months old. During that time, there was already a significant amount of damage to his liver. White blood cells invaded the ducts, which became damaged or closed completely. Bile was trapped inside the liver and rapidly caused liver cirrhosis.
An operation called “Kasai Method” was done on Daniel by Surgeons Dra. Minas, Dr. Baluga and Dr. Miguel at the UST Hospital last June 10, 2009. It is an operation that removes the damaged biliary ducts outside the liver. Then, the small intestine is directly attached to the liver at the spot where bile is found or expected to drain. This procedure is not a cure but rather a temporary solution to be able to give Daniel some more time to find the necessary funding for his operation and the matching liver type. Unfortunately, although the operation was done, his liver continued to fail. Our doctors told us that there is no other course but to have a liver transplant. Unfortunately, liver transplant is not yet available locally but it can be done in Taiwan for P3 million pesos. This amount is simply beyond the means of our family. If my son will not be able to have a liver transplant soon, he will die. All we want is to see our son live that’s why we are appealing to your charity and compassion.

WINNERS OF 1ST CCP NATIONAL CHORAL COMPETITION 2009 ANNOUNCED
Article hereThe Imusicapella choir from Our Lady of the Pillar Parish in Imus, Cavite and the University of Visayas Chorale from Cebu were the two biggest winners in the recently concluded 1st CCP National Choral Competition 2009 held August 18-22, 2009 at the Cultural Center of the Philippines.The Imusicapella choir topped three of the four categories of the recently concluded 1st CCP Choral Competition 2009 held August 18-22, 2009 at the Cultural Center of the Philippines. Imusicapella won 1st prize in the Mixed Choir competition and the Folk Music competition and landed 2nd prize in the Sacred Music Competition, where there was no 1st prize winner.The University of Visayas Chorale shared the top spot with Imusicapella when it won 1st Prize also in the Folk Music Competition. It also won the 3rd Prize in the Sacred Music Competition and the Mixed Choir Competition.The Hail Mary the Queen Children’s Choir won the 3rd prize in the Children’s Choir Competition, where there were no 1st and 2nd prize winners.Also third prize winners in the Folk Music Competition were MSU-IIT Octava Choral Society, Tarlac State University Choir and the Anima (Quezon City).In the Sacred Music Competition, there were 11 silver awardees, namely, Himig Sanghaya Chorale (San Pedro, Laguna), Anima (Quezon City), Tarlac State University Choir, Sta. Teresita Parish Chorale, UPLB Choral Ensemble (Los Baños, Laguna), Coro Tomasino (Manila), UP Vocal Ensemble-SIC Singers, UP Medicine (UPMed) Choir, The Lipa Choral Ensemble (San Sebastian Cathedral), MSU-IIT Octava Choral Society , and Anima Christi Chorale (St. Jude Shrine, Lucena City). Four choirs were named Bronze awardees---Hiyas ng Pilipinas Children’s Choir (Manila), The Lighter Side Movement (San Felipe Neri Parish Music Ministry, Mandaluyong), The Loreto Minstrels (Manila) and Coro Basilica de Malolos (Malolos, Bulacan).In the Children’s Choir Competition, the Hiyas ng Pilipinas Children’s Choir (Manila), Ilocos Norte National High School Samiweng Singers (Laoag City) and the Mary the Queen Children’s Choir were named Silver awardees while the Guy Simondac Music Studio Children’s Ensemble (San Pedro, Laguna) won the Bronze award.In the Mixed Choir Competition, MSU-IIT Choral Society, Coro Tomasino (Manila), UP Medicine (UPMed) Choir, UP Vocal Ensemble-SIC Singers and Our Lady of Fatima University Chorale (Valenzuela City) were named Silver Awardees while the Anima Christi Chorale (St. Jude Shrine, Lucena City) was named Bronze awardee.In the Folk Music Competition, the silver awardees were the Himig Sanghaya Chorale (San Pedro, Laguna), Coro Tomasino (Manila), The Lipa Choral Ensemble (San Sebastian Cathedra), UP Vocal Ensemble-SIC Singers, Hiyas ng Pilipinas Chldren’s Choir (Manila, UPLB Choral Ensemble (Los Banos, Laguna), UP Medicine (UPMed) Choir and Coro Basilica de Malolos (Malolos, Bulacan). The Bronze award went to Anima Christi Chorale (St. Jude Shrine, Lucena City).The 1st CCP National Choral Competition is one of the events held in celebration of the CCP’s 40th anniversary. Its objectives are to develop and promote deeper appreciation for choral music, to raise the standards of choral music in the country and to showcase the talent of the country’s best choirs.The distinguished panel of international adjudicators was composed of Mark Anthony Carpio, the choirmaster of the Philippine Madrigal Singers, Adolf Gustav Rabus from Germany, Vytautas Miskinis from Lithuania, Aida Swenson from Indonesia and Nelson Kwei from Singapore.
